Copper-Catalyzed Direct C-H Bond Arylation of Benzoxazoles with Anilines was written by Feng, Pengju;Ma, Guojian;Zhang, Tianyu;Wang, Changwei. An efficient and easily managed protocol was developed for the synthesis of 2-aryl-benzoxazoles/benzothiazoles I [R = H, 5-Me, 5-Cl, 5-Br, 5-CO2Et; R1 = 2-Me, 4-Cl, 3-Br, etc.; X = O, S; Y = CH, N] by using a copper-catalyzed C-H arylation reaction between benzoxazole derivatives and in situ generated aryl diazonium salts. Under the optimized conditions a wide variety of products I were selectively obtained in moderate to good yields. Diphenylamine and 2,3′-bipyridine were also obtained under the same reaction conditions by employing aniline and pyridin-3-amine resp., as the sole starting material.
